Banded Torus

This image represents a torus of revolution. Various bands, however, have been removed, to make the interior structure more apparent. This particular torus is the tereographic projection of a torus in four-space. As the torus rotates in four dimensions, its projection becomes a cyclide of Dupin, and as the torus passes through the projection point, the image stretches out to infinity. After passing through the projection point, the image closes up again, but with the circular bands going around the tube rather than the hole (the torus seems to have "turned inside out").
